Topic: Standard Model of Particle Physics

The Standard Model of Particle Physics is the most comprehensive theory of the fundamental particles and forces that govern the universe.

The podcast episodes discuss the Standard Model of Particle Physics and its ability to explain the major mysteries of the universe, such as dark matter, dark energy, and the matter-antimatter asymmetry.

The episodes explore recent experimental findings, like the Muon g-2 experiment at Fermilab, that challenge the Standard Model and point to the potential existence of new particles or forces beyond the current framework.

The discussions highlight the successes of the Standard Model, as well as its limitations, and the ongoing search for a more complete theory that can fully account for the observed phenomena in the universe.
